We are seeking a highly organised, proactive and discreet Personal Assistant to provide comprehensive administrative and secretarial support at a senior level to the Managing Director and, where appropriate, their direct reports. This is a pivotal role that ensures the smooth running of day‑to‑day activities, enabling the Managing Director to make the most effective use of their time. The successful candidate will be confident handling sensitive and complex matters with professionalism, diplomacy and sound judgement, while acting as a trusted point of contact both internally and externally.

Key Responsibilities

  • Proactively manage the Managing Director’s diary, assessing priorities, resolving conflicts and reallocating appointments as required
  • Coordinate complex travel arrangements, including flights, accommodation and visas
  • Manage correspondence, ensuring timely and appropriate responses by the Managing Director, Senior Leadership Team or other staff
  • Act as a key point of contact for external stakeholders and support the delivery of global and local initiatives
  • Screen calls, enquiries and requests, responding where appropriate and escalating as necessary
  • Support the Managing Director with research, preparation and follow‑up on actions within their remit
  • Prepare high‑quality documents, reports and presentations
  • Organise and support meetings for the Managing Director and Senior Leadership Team
  • Meet and greet visitors, liaising confidently with stakeholders at all levels of seniority

Skills and Experience

  • Exceptional interpersonal and communication skills, with the ability to engage professionally with a wide range of internal and external stakeholders
  • Strong organisational and planning skills, with the ability to manage competing priorities effectively
  • Excellent attention to detail and a consistently high level of accuracy
  • A flexible, proactive approach with the ability to adapt and re‑prioritise in a fast‑paced environment
  • Proven discretion and the ability to handle confidential and sensitive information with integrity
  • Advanced IT skills, including strong working knowledge of Microsoft Word, Excel and PowerPoint

How to prepare for a job interview at Piramal Pharma Solutions

✨Know Your Role Inside Out

Before the interview, make sure you thoroughly understand the responsibilities of a Personal Assistant. Familiarise yourself with managing diaries, coordinating travel, and handling correspondence. This will help you demonstrate your knowledge and show that you're ready to take on the role.

✨Showcase Your Organisational Skills

Be prepared to discuss specific examples of how you've managed competing priorities in the past. Use the STAR method (Situation, Task, Action, Result) to structure your answers. This will highlight your strong organisational skills and ability to adapt in a fast-paced environment.

✨Demonstrate Discretion and Professionalism

Since you'll be handling sensitive information, it's crucial to convey your understanding of confidentiality. Share experiences where you've successfully managed confidential matters, showcasing your professionalism and sound judgement.

✨Engage with Confidence

During the interview, practice engaging confidently with the interviewer. Remember, you'll be liaising with stakeholders at all levels. Show your exceptional interpersonal skills by maintaining eye contact, listening actively, and responding thoughtfully to questions.
